10th International Conference on Computational Plasticity (Complas X)

Sep 02, 2009 - Sep 04, 2009
Technical University of Catalonia (UPC) Barcelona Spain
 

Highlights

COMPLAS X will address both the theoretical bases for the solution of plasticity problems and the numerical algorithms necessary for efficient and robust computer implementation.

The ability to provide numerical simulations for increasingly complex problems is advancing rapidly due to both remarkable strides in computer hardware development and the improved maturity of computational procedures for non-linear systems. Significant advances have been made in the formulation and implementation of algorithms for static and dynamic problems involving finite strains, complex contact interaction laws, constitutive material behaviours including multi-physics or multi-scale effects, progressive large scale fracturing, etc.. Such advances, however, demand a closer interaction between numerical analysts and material scientists in order to produce theoretical models which provide a response in keeping with fundamental material principles and experimental observations.

Numerical techniques, and in particular finite element and discrete element methods, are now extensively employed in non-linear deformation predictions and very often offer the only means of solution for practical engineering problems. It is therefore essential to ascertain that such techniques can be reliably employed in industrial and R&D applications.

COMPLAS X aims to act as a forum for practitioners in the field to discuss recent advances and identify future research directions.
